When considering purchasing property in Xanthi, it's important to understand local buying practices and norms. Greece generally follows a straightforward transaction process, which involves a notary, lawyer, and real estate agent. Foreign buyers should be aware of regulations concerning property acquisition, particularly the requirement for a tax number and bank account in Greece. Engaging local professionals can ease the process, ensuring compliance with legal requirements and facilitating smooth transactions.

Can foreigners buy property in Xanthi, Greece?
Yes, foreigners can purchase property in Xanthi, but they must obtain a Greek tax number and open a local bank account. It's advisable to consult with local legal experts to navigate the regulatory requirements.
What taxes and fees are associated with buying property in Xanthi?
Buyers in Xanthi should anticipate property transfer taxes, legal fees, and notary costs. These expenses typically range from 8-10% of the property's purchase price, depending on specific transaction details.
Is financing available for property purchases in Xanthi?
Financing options are available through Greek banks, and buyers should explore mortgage opportunities. International buyers may face additional requirements, such as proof of income and residency status.
